Output 5825fe76b30628216491ce0ca05bc28f723b78ecca45c26e8b959def565e5019:0

value
261132
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e64f8a54589977df537ec22c4070165cfbea800a OP_EQUALVERIFY OP_CHECKSIG
address
1MzmhgX87muTzveoALVXc3pHLamvhgCjY6
transaction
5825fe76b30628216491ce0ca05bc28f723b78ecca45c26e8b959def565e5019
spent
true